Transaction 89d987d07fe343b4b80815e6c5557bce5aa50aeb69f597e8b70d71dca9c82982

1 Input
2 Outputs
  • 89d987d07fe343b4b80815e6c5557bce5aa50aeb69f597e8b70d71dca9c82982:0
  • value  864646089
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 89d987d07fe343b4b80815e6c5557bce5aa50aeb69f597e8b70d71dca9c82982:1
  • value  5054448
    address  3BMEXjs7G1yRPyM2cLEuEycNREfF8BdEej